Tottenham Hotspur are believed to be close to signing Stevenage defender Ben Wilmot.

According to The Mirror’s live transfer blog from January 14th, Tottenham Hotspur are confident of completing an £850,000 deal for Stevenage defender Ben Wilmot.

The 18-year-old has only made five senior appearances for Stevenage and would likely be loaned back, or join up with Tottenham’s academy, if a move went through this month.

Wilmot would represent Tottenham’s first January signing after they passed up their chance at Ross Barkley, who instead joined Chelsea for £15m – fee reported by BBC Sport.

Spurs also seem poised to miss out on Bordeaux winger Malcom, with The Independent understanding that Arsenal have outbid their London rivals for the Brazilian, who is viewed as a replacement for Alexis Sanchez with the Chilean forward poised to join Manchester United.

News of Wilmot’s potential arrival has garnered a mixed reponse among Spurs fans, who are more than happy to see the club continue to invest in young, English talent but are frustrated by what they perceive to be a lack of ambition as the rest of the Premier League’s top six splash the cash.
